What is a 6mm endoscope camera?
A 6mm endoscope camera is an inspection device with a 6-millimetre camera head on the end of a semi-rigid cable, viewed live on your phone. The measurement refers to the outer diameter of the camera head itself, and it is the figure that decides where the probe can physically go: through a spark plug well, into an injector seat, past a boxed-in pipe joint.
For anyone who services a petrol car, motorbike or project car on weekends, that diameter is the difference between a tool you use and a gadget that stays in the drawer. Larger 8–10mm heads can carry bigger sensors, but they bind in deep plug wells and cannot be angled once inside a cylinder. Slimmer 3.9–5.5mm probes exist for specialist work, yet they give up LED output and feel fragile on repeat jobs.

Will a 6mm endoscope camera fit through a spark plug hole?
Yes. Spark plug threads on UK petrol cars and motorbikes are typically 14mm, 12mm or 10mm, and a 6mm camera head passes through all three — with the most room to tilt in the common 14mm wells. That clearance is what makes cylinder inspection through the plug hole practical rather than theoretical. Remove the plug, feed the probe in a hand-span at a time, and you are looking at the combustion chamber in under a minute.
Checking cylinder walls before you decide on a strip-down
The classic weekend-mechanic question is whether a rough-running engine needs opening up. Through the plug hole, a steerable 6mm endoscope camera lets you sweep across the cylinder wall and look for vertical scoring, glazed bores, remaining cross-hatch and heavy carbon on the piston crown. With the plugs out and the ignition disabled, turning the engine over by hand also brings the valve faces into view, so you can spot a bent or badly coked valve without lifting the head.
What a visual check can and cannot tell you
Be honest about the limits. A camera shows you surface condition — scoring, deposits, witness marks from a dropped washer — but it does not measure compression, ring seal or valve clearance. Treat the image as the evidence that decides whether a leak-down test or a strip-down is worth your Saturday. If the bore looks clean and cross-hatched, you have saved yourself a teardown; if you can see scoring catch the light, you know the job is real before you order parts.
Why steering beats resolution inside an engine
A fixed-lens probe dropped into a cylinder points wherever the cable happens to curl — usually straight at the far bore wall. To inspect the full circumference you end up withdrawing and re-feeding it over and over, and you still miss the area under the plug hole entirely. Two-way articulation fixes it mechanically: a thumbwheel on the handle bends the tip up to 180° to either side, and rotating the probe between your fingers turns that arc into a full 360° view of the bore, the piston crown and the valve area. Eight adjustable LEDs matter here too. Fresh oil film on a cylinder wall throws glare at full brightness, so being able to dim the ring light close-up is the difference between seeing scoring and seeing reflections.
What features should you look for in a 6mm endoscope camera?
Two-way articulation with a thumbwheel
If the tip cannot steer, you are back to guessing. Look for genuine mechanical articulation controlled from the handle — left and right up to 180° each way — rather than a pre-bent tip you rotate from outside. It is the single feature that separates diagnostic tools from novelty gadgets.
Image quality in a dark, oily bore
Inside an engine there is no ambient light and every surface reflects. Judge a camera by its close-focus behaviour a few centimetres from the subject and its LED control, not the headline resolution. 1920 HD with adjustable lighting reads cylinder-wall detail; a nominally sharper sensor behind a fixed LED mostly reads glare.
An IP67-rated probe
Engine work is wet work: oil mist, coolant drips, brake cleaner overspray. Will a 6mm endoscope camera fit a motorbike spark plug hole?
Yes. Motorbike engines commonly use 10mm, 12mm or 14mm plug threads; a 6mm head passes through 12mm and 14mm holes comfortably. Very small 10mm wells on some bikes leave less room to articulate once inside, so expect a straighter view there.
Can I see piston rings with a 6mm endoscope camera?
Not directly — the rings sit in their grooves on the side of the piston, out of sight from above. What you can see is the evidence they leave: bore scoring, glaze, oil wetting above the ring travel and carbon patterns on the crown. Those signs, plus a compression test, tell the ring story.
